Aborigines and the 'Sport of Kings' Award Longlisted Destination of Pupil ‘Unknown’: IndigenousAborigines and the 'Sport of Kings' third edition celebrates the significant and exciting involvement of Aboriginal people in Australian racing history. The result of Maynard's historical research and insider's perceptions is a remarkable social and sports history of one of Australia's most popular cultural institutions.
